Connect to a Remote Converter Standalone Server

You can use the Converter Standalone client to connect to a Converter Standalone server installed on a remote
machine.
Prerequisites
Ensure that the Converter Standalone server and agent are installed on the remote machine.
Procedure
1
Start Converter Standalone.
2
Follow the procedure that is applicable for your installation type.
